<?php
// $Id$
class CacheTestCase extends DrupalWebTestCase {
protected $default_table = 'cache';
protected $default_cid = 'test_temporary';
protected $default_value = 'CacheTest';
/**
* Check whether or not a cache entry exists.
*
* @param $cid
* The cache id.
* @param $var
* The variable the cache should contain.
* @param $table
* The table the cache item was stored in.
* @return
* TRUE on pass, FALSE on fail.
*/
protected function checkCacheExists($cid, $var, $table = null) {
if ($table == null) {
$table = $this->default_table;
}
$cache = cache_get($cid, $table);
return isset($cache->data) && $cache->data == $var;
}
/**
* Assert or a cache entry exists.
*
* @param $message
* Message to display.
* @param $var
* The variable the cache should contain.
* @param $cid
* The cache id.
* @param $table
* The table the cache item was stored in.
*/
protected function assertCacheExists($message, $var = NULL, $cid = NULL, $table = NULL) {
if ($table == NULL) {
$table = $this->default_table;
}
if ($cid == NULL) {
$cid = $this->default_cid;
}
if ($var == NULL) {
$var = $this->default_value;
}
$this->assertTrue($this->checkCacheExists($cid, $var, $table), $message);
}
/**
* Assert or a cache entry has been removed.
*
* @param $message
* Message to display.
* @param $cid
* The cache id.
* @param $table
* The table the cache item was stored in.
*/
function assertCacheRemoved($message, $cid = NULL, $table = NULL) {
if ($table == NULL) {
$table = $this->default_table;
}
if ($cid == NULL) {
$cid = $this->default_cid;
}
$cache = cache_get($cid, $table);
$this->assertFalse($cache, $message);
}
/**
* Perform the general wipe.
* @param $table
* The table to perform the wipe on.
*/
protected function generalWipe($table = NULL) {
if ($table == NULL) {
$table = $this->default_table;
}
cache_clear_all(NULL, $table);
}
/**
* Setup the lifetime settings for caching.
*
* @param $time
* The time in seconds the cache should minimal live.
*/
protected function setupLifetime($time) {
variable_set('cache_lifetime', $time);
variable_set('cache_flush', 0);
}
}
class CacheSavingCase extends CacheTestCase {
public static function getInfo() {
return array(
'name' => t('Cache saving test'),
'description' => t('Check our variables are saved and restored the right way.'),
'group' => t('Cache')
);
}
/**
* Test the saving and restoring of a string.
*/
function testString() {
$this->checkVariable($this->randomName('100'));
}
/**
* Test the saving and restoring of an integer.
*/
function testInteger() {
$this->checkVariable(100);
}
/**
* Test the saving and restoring of a double.
*/
function testDouble() {
$this->checkVariable(1.29);
}
/**
* Test the saving and restoring of an array.
*/
function testArray() {
$this->checkVariable(array('drupal1', 'drupal2' => 'drupal3', 'drupal4' => array('drupal5', 'drupal6')));
}
/**
* Test the saving and restoring of an object.
*/
function testObject() {
$test_object = new stdClass();
$test_object->test1 = $this->randomName('100');
$test_object->test2 = 100;
$test_object->test3 = array('drupal1', 'drupal2' => 'drupal3', 'drupal4' => array('drupal5', 'drupal6'));
cache_set('test_object', $test_object, 'cache');
$cache = cache_get('test_object', 'cache');
$this->assertTrue(isset($cache->data) && $cache->data == $test_object, t('Object is saved and restored properly.'));
}
/*
* Check or a variable is stored and restored properly.
**/
function checkVariable($var) {
cache_set('test_var', $var, 'cache');
$cache = cache_get('test_var', 'cache');
$this->assertTrue(isset($cache->data) && $cache->data === $var, t('@type is saved and restored properly.', array('@type' => ucfirst(gettype($var)))));
}
}
class CacheClearCase extends CacheTestCase {
public static function getInfo() {
return array(
'name' => t('Cache clear test'),
'description' => t('Check our clearing is done the proper way.'),
'group' => t('Cache')
);
}
function setUp() {
$this->default_table = 'cache_page';
$this->default_value = $this->randomName(10);
parent::setUp();
}
/**
* Test clearing using a cid.
*/
function testClearCid() {
cache_set('test_cid_clear', $this->default_value, $this->default_table);
$this->assertCacheExists(t('Cache was set for clearing cid.'), $this->default_value, 'test_cid_clear');
cache_clear_all('test_cid_clear', $this->default_table);
$this->assertCacheRemoved(t('Cache was removed after clearing cid.'), 'test_cid_clear');
cache_set('test_cid_clear1', $this->default_value, $this->default_table);
cache_set('test_cid_clear2', $this->default_value, $this->default_table);
$this->assertTrue($this->checkCacheExists('test_cid_clear1', $this->default_value)
&& $this->checkCacheExists('test_cid_clear2', $this->default_value),
t('Two caches were created for checking cid "*" with wildcard false.'));
cache_clear_all('*', $this->default_table);
$this->assertTrue($this->checkCacheExists('test_cid_clear1', $this->default_value)
&& $this->checkCacheExists('test_cid_clear2', $this->default_value),
t('Two caches still exists after clearing cid "*" with wildcard false.'));
}
/**
* Test clearing using wildcard.
*/
function testClearWildcard() {
cache_set('test_cid_clear1', $this->default_value, $this->default_table);
cache_set('test_cid_clear2', $this->default_value, $this->default_table);
$this->assertTrue($this->checkCacheExists('test_cid_clear1', $this->default_value)
&& $this->checkCacheExists('test_cid_clear2', $this->default_value),
t('Two caches were created for checking cid "*" with wildcard true.'));
cache_clear_all('*', $this->default_table, TRUE);
$this->assertFalse($this->checkCacheExists('test_cid_clear1', $this->default_value)
|| $this->checkCacheExists('test_cid_clear2', $this->default_value),
t('Two caches removed after clearing cid "*" with wildcard true.'));
cache_set('test_cid_clear1', $this->default_value, $this->default_table);
cache_set('test_cid_clear2', $this->default_value, $this->default_table);
$this->assertTrue($this->checkCacheExists('test_cid_clear1', $this->default_value)
&& $this->checkCacheExists('test_cid_clear2', $this->default_value),
t('Two caches were created for checking cid substring with wildcard true.'));
cache_clear_all('test_', $this->default_table, TRUE);
$this->assertFalse($this->checkCacheExists('test_cid_clear1', $this->default_value)
|| $this->checkCacheExists('test_cid_clear2', $this->default_value),
t('Two caches removed after clearing cid substring with wildcard true.'));
}
}
